Lombardini injector nozzle 5LD675-2, 5LD824-3/B, 5LD825-2, 5LD825-3, 5LD825-4, 5LD930-3, 5LD930-4
The injector nozzle is an essential component in Lombardini engines, specifically designed for the 5LD675-2, 5LD824-3/B, 5LD825-2, 5LD825-3, 5LD825-4, 5LD930-3, and 5LD930-4 models. This element plays a crucial role in the fuel injection process, ensuring proper atomization and uniform distribution of fuel in the combustion chamber. Below is a detailed description of this component, along with its compatibility and applications.
Injector Nozzle Compatibility
- Lombardini engine models:
- 5LD675-2
- 5LD824-3/B
- 5LD825-2
- 5LD825-3
- 5LD825-4
- 5LD930-3
- 5LD930-4
